Control technology strategies for coal preparation waste drainages

The purpose of this project is to investigate in the laboratory the options available for treating high-sulfur coal refuse materials either at the preparation plant or during disposal to prevent or reduce subsequent releases of environmentally harmful trace elements during waste dump weathering and leaching. Such control technology might include (1) chemical or physical processing to remove the undesirable elements from the refuse or treating the refuse materials to immobilize these elements; (2) applying neutralizing agents, adsorbents, or sealants at the refuse dump site, and burying, grading, and compacting the waste materials to control the flow of water and air through refuse piles; or (3) treating the contaminated drainage itself to reduce the contaminant concentration to environmentally acceptable levels. These three basic environmental control categories are discussed in this presentation.
